강의

멘토링

커뮤니티

Programming

/

Programming Language

readable_code::CMake - FancyにC++ Projectを作成する

C ++の最大の障壁は何ですか?私が思ったときはCMakeではないかと思います。初めてC ++を起動したとき、ソースファイルを1つビルドするのも難しくしたCMake…私と一緒に壊したのでしょうか?この講義と一緒なら、あなたもCMake Master!

難易度 初級

受講期間 無制限

  • captaindev
C++
C++
cmake
cmake
software-design
software-design
C++
C++
cmake
cmake
software-design
software-design

[HolyGround] マルチスレッドを使わなければならないと言われましたが、どこから始めればいいでしょうか?

こんにちは、

C++でマルチスレッドを学ぶ必要がある方々にお贈りします。

こんな悩みを抱えていませんか?

  • 「マルチスレッドを使わなければならないと言われているけど、どこから学べばいいのかわからない」

  • [[CODE_1]]std::thread[[/CODE_1]], [[CODE_2]]mutex[[/CODE_2]] 사용법은 봤는데 실무에 어떻게 적용하지?

  • 本や講義は理論ばかりで、実践例は複雑すぎる

私も途方に暮れていたのですが、実務パターンをゼロベースから直接実装しながら学ぶと「あ、だからこう使うんだな」と理解できるようになりました。

もしかしたらお役に立てるかもしれないと思い、ゼロベースからThreadPool、Scheduler、Pipelineを直接作成するガイドをまとめました:

詳細を見る

「なぜcondition_variableが必要なのか?」「ワーカースレッドはいくつ作るべきか?」といった質問に直接実装しながら答えを見つけていきます。APIドキュメントを見るだけとは全く異なる理解が得られます。

ご質問や気になることがございましたら、いつでもご連絡ください。

ありがとうございます、開発隊長ヤン・ウンソン

コメント